Front USB Ports no longer working for USB drives

I have a 2022 Mac studio running 13.4 (22F66). After a Ventura update last month, the front USB C ports no longer read connected drives.


Info:

  1. when non-Thunderbolt flash drives (I have tried several) are connected to the front USB C ports using a non-Thunderbolt cable, I get the error “The disk you attached was not readable by this computer.” the only options are to eject or ignore.
  2. Sometimes I get the message "USB Accessory Needs Power." These are unpowered flash drives.
  3. The drives work fine when connected to rear Thunderbolt ports with a Thunderbolt cable.
  4. The ports do charge peripherals
  5. USB drives, iPhone, and iPad show up on the USB Bus (system report) but DRIVES do not show with Finder or Disk Utility. The iPhone/iPad does show with Finder although intermittently.


Appreciate any assistance

Thanks for the info. Not sure what happened, but after several weeks of trying to figure this out, immediately after posting here the problem seemed to fix itself after booting with the drive plugged in. Now I can disconnect it and reconnect with no apparent issues.
